Freshness-Aware Caching in a Cluster of J2EE Application Serversre its performance to cache invalidation and cache replication. The evaluation shows that both cache invalidation and FAC provide better update scalability than cache replication. We also show that FAC can provide a significant better read performance than cache invalidation in the case of frequent updates.
